Jumpers' bumpers day at Kempton

THE British Horseracing Authority have announced an all-weather 'jumpers' bumpers' card at Kempton on Sunday.

An additional six-race meeting has been devised following a raft of abandonments which has this week decimated the racing calendar.

The wet weather is also threatening further fixtures ahead of a busy weekend schedule.

Saturday's meeting at Bangor has already been abandoned due to flooding. Officials at the Welsh circuit made the decision following a course inspection this morning.

The Beatles started a revolution back in the USSR

If ever a band has been well served by the literary world it's The Beatles. Practically every aspect of that revolutionary body of work has been dealt with in book form... or so one would have thought. From Hunter Davies' The Beatles, through Philip Norman's Shout, Bob Spitz's humongously detailed history and Ian McDonald's brilliant Revolution in the Head, which offered a musical and contextual analysis of every song they ever recorded, surely there's nothing left of interest to diehard fans of the Fabs. Well, think again.
